Stephanie Hildebrandt is Senior Vice President, General Counsel and Secretary of Archrock, Inc., (NYSE:AROC) the leading provider of natural gas contract compression services to customers throughout the United States.  She was formerly a partner with the global law firm of Norton Rose Fulbright in Houston, Texas, with a practice focused on corporate governance, energy transactions and mergers and acquisitions.  She is also the former Senior Vice President, General Counsel and Secretary of Enterprise Products Partners L.P. (NYSE: EPD), one of the largest publicly traded partnerships and a leading North American provider of midstream energy services.

Ms. Hildebrandt is a member of the Board of Directors of Rice Midstream Partners LP (NYSE: RMP) of Canonsburg, Pennsylvania, where she also serves on the Conflicts Committee. Rice Midstream Partners is a publicly-traded partnership which owns, operates, develops and acquires midstream energy assets in the Appalachian basin.

She is also a member of the Board of Directors of WildHorse Resource Development Corporation (NYSE:WRD) of Houston, Texas, where she also serves on the Audit Committee.  WildHorse Resource Development is an independent oil and natural gas company.

She formerly served as a member of the Board of Directors of TRC Companies, Inc. of Windsor, Connecticut, where she also served as Chair of the Compensation Committee and as a member of the Nominating and Governance Committee.  TRC is a national engineering services, consulting and construction management firm that provides integrated services to the energy, environmental and infrastructure markets. TRC was acquired by a private equity firm in 2017 and is no longer a publicly traded company.

Ms. Hildebrandt is a member of the President’s Advisory Board of the University of St. Thomas in Houston, TX and is also a member of the Advisory Council of the Kay Bailey Hutchison Center for Energy, Law and Business at the University of Texas in Austin, Texas.

Ms. Hildebrandt received her Bachelor of Science in Foreign Service degree from Georgetown University and her Juris Doctor, cum laude, from Tulane University Law School. Ms. Hildebrandt and her husband have two adult children and reside in Houston, Texas.
